Of all the different facets of landscape photography, mountains offer perhaps the most magnificent scenery to capture, and the breathtaking towers and peaks of the Dolomites are among the most beautiful mountains in the world. Rising almost vertically from dense forests and reflected in mirror-like alpine lakes, it is impossible not to be awed and inspired by the stunning vistas.

Our workshop includes two bases which allow us to cover the wide variety of landscapes to photograph in the Dolomites. We start with five days in Cortina d’Ampezzo in the region’s eastern part, from where we can explore the stunning Tre Cime di Lavaredo Natural Park at sunrise and sunset. The park offers infinite photographic potential, from the iconic towers of Tre Cime to the southern views of the jagged peaks of the Cadini di Misurina group and the area around Rifugio Locatelli and Sasso di Sesto in the north.

We will spend multiple sessions exploring the trails and huge variety of views around this incredible place. From Cortina, we will also get an alpine taxi to the picturesque Lago Federa on the Croda da Lago trail, where the sunrise illuminates the golden forests and surrounding lake. Finally, we will do the sunset at the towering peaks of Passo Giau, Lago di Limedes and Cinque Torri and visit the still waters of Lago di Braies with its perfect reflections and red boats.

Our second base takes us west, where we will stay on the high alpine meadows of Alpe di Siusi to witness and photograph a couple of the Dolomites’ most iconic scenes. We will capture sunrise and sunset on the Alpe di Siusi with its incredible views of gently rolling grass-covered hills spotted with log cabins and pine trees below the jagged, rocky peaks of Sassalungo and Sassopiatto.

Late September, or early October, is the best time to visit the Dolomites, as many trees have turned a golden yellow. There is often great autumnal light, and the main tourist season has passed, leaving many locations much quieter and more peaceful. We may also be lucky enough to witness cloud inversions from up on the peaks as we look down from above at the cloud-filled valleys below us.
